Jurassic world battle roarin becklespinax dinosaur figure July 8, 2019 16 32 64 128 Jurassic world chaos theory battle roarin becklespinax dinosaur figure Jurassic world toy battles Jurassic world dominion toy final battle Jurassic world evolution 2 carnivores battle royale Dinosaur jurassic world battle Jurassic world dominion final battle 4k